在以太坊网络上进行交易时,Gas费是开发者和用户常常面临的重要问题。MetaMask作为一个流行的以太坊钱包,提供了一个用户友好的界面来管理数字货币和与去中心化应用(DApps)互动。然而,由于以太坊网络的拥堵,Gas费有时会迅速上涨,这使得用户在进行交易时感到困扰。
本文将探讨如何通过MetaMask钱包以太坊交易的Gas费,以帮助用户更有效地管理其交易成本。同时,我们还将讨论与Gas费相关的常见问题,并提供详细解答。
MetaMask是一个连接用户与以太坊区块链的数字钱包。它不仅支持以太币(ETH)的存储与转账,还支持基于以太坊的各种代币(如ERC20代币)的管理。用户可以通过浏览器扩展或移动应用程序访问MetaMask,并与各种去中心化金融(DeFi)平台、NFT市场等进行互动。
尽管MetaMask提供了简洁易用的界面,但用户在进行交易时常常面临Gas费的困扰。Gas费是以太坊网络用于鼓励矿工执行交易和运行智能合约的费用。Gas费不仅会影响交易的成功与否,还会对用户的整体体验产生重要影响。
Gas费是以太坊网络中交易的基础成本,用户在发起交易时必须支付。这是为了补偿矿工处理和验证交易的工作。以太坊的Gas费用由两个部分构成:Gas价格和Gas限制。
1. **Gas价格**:Gas价格是用户愿意为每单位Gas支付的金额,通常以Gwei(1 Gwei = 0.000000001 ETH)计量。Gas价格的波动与网络的拥堵状况直接相关。当网络繁忙时,Gas价格往往会增加。
2. **Gas限制**:Gas限制是用户在交易中设置的最大Gas费用。这个限制表明用户愿意为该交易支付的最高成本。如果交易所需的Gas超出用户设置的限制,交易将失败,并且用户将损失支付的Gas费用。
为了节省Gas费用,用户可以采用几种策略。以下是一些Gas费的实用建议:
1. **选择合适的交易时间**:Gas费的波动与网络的拥堵状况密切相关。用户可以在网络拥堵较少的时段进行交易,例如在工作日的早间或晚间,以获得较低的Gas价格。可以使用一些第三方网站,如ETH Gas Station,监测当前的Gas价格和网络状态。
2. **自定义Gas价格和Gas限制**:MetaMask允许用户手动设置Gas价格和限制。在交易界面中,用户可以选择“高级”选项,手动输入Gas价格。建议结合网络状况和当前的推荐Gas价格进行设置。
3. **使用Gas费估算工具**:在MetaMask中,用户可以参考当前网络的Gas费建议,但也可以使用外部工具(如GasNow或ETH Gas Station)来估算更精准的Gas费用,从而帮助用户做出更适合的决定。
4. **考虑使用Layer 2解决方案**:一些Layer 2解决方案(如Polygon或Optimism)能够显著降低交易的Gas费。用户可以将以太坊资产转至这些平台以享受更低的费用,同时仍然能够与以太坊主网进行交互。
5. **通过交易聚合器减少Gas费**:用户可以借助交易聚合器(如1inch或Uniswap)来找到最佳的交易路线和费用。某些聚合器可以提供更好的价格和更低的Gas费用,从而减少用户的支出。
以太坊的Gas费受到多种因素的影响,包括但不限于网络拥堵程度、交易的复杂性、时间等。具体来说:
- **网络拥堵程度**:当以太坊网络处理大量交易时,Gas需求上升。矿工会优先处理支付更高Gas费用的交易,导致整体Gas价格上升。
- **交易复杂性**:某些交易,例如执行复杂的智能合约,需要消耗更多的Gas,这意味着用户需要支付更高的费用。
- **突发事件**:例如某些DeFi项目或NFT发行的成功会在短时间内引发大量交易,造成网络流量剧增。
- **市场情绪和宏观经济因素**:像加密货币市场价格波动、政策变化等都可能影响用户的交易活动,从而间接影响Gas费。
在MetaMask中,用户可以通过简单的步骤来设置Gas费。首先,用户在发起交易时,可以看到默认的Gas费建议。在此基础上,用户还可以:
- **选择高级设置**:在交易界面上,点击“高级”设置,用户可以手动输入预期的Gas价格和限制。
- **使用推荐Gas价格**:MetaMask会根据实时数据给出推荐的Gas费用,用户可以选择“快速”、“标准”或“慢速”选项,选定不同的交易确认速度。
- **实时监测Gas价格**:通过使用外部Gas监测工具(如GasNow、ETH Gas Station等),用户可以掌握市场动态,并调整自己的交易Gas费用。
通过这些设置,用户能够在确保交易成功的同时,最大程度地减少Token转账的费用。
判断何时调整Gas费用主要依赖于用户对当前网络状态的了解。我们可以考虑以下因素:
- **利用数据分析平台**:用户可以依靠一些第三方的Gas费用分析平台了解当前网络交易的繁忙程度。平时的数据跟踪将帮助用户形成对何时进行交易的良好判断。
- **观察当前Gas费用波动趋势**:用户可以根据历史Gas费用的数据来判断何时交易。若某个时段的Gas费用频繁上升,那么在该时段内进行交易可能会更昂贵。相对而言,在低峰时段进行交易将更省钱。
- **结合目标交易时间**:例如,用户若有急迫的交易需求,可以选择在拥堵的时段支付更高的Gas价格。相反,如果交易可以等待,则用户可以在Gas费用下降时再进行交易。
Layer 2是指在以太坊主链之外构建的协议和解决方案,能够显著减少Gas费用并提升交易速度。主要原因如下:
- **减轻网络压力**:Layer 2解决方案通过将许多小额交易离线处理,从而减少主链网络的负担。通过这种方式,用户可以享受到更低的Gas费用。
- **高效的处理能力**:这些解决方案通常具备更高的交易吞吐能力,缩短了交易确认时间,提供了更迅速的用户体验。
- **改善用户体验**:用户在进行小额交易时,常由于Gas费用高昂而受到制约。通过Layer 2解决方案,可以实现微交易的可能性,增加用户在DApp中的活跃度。
例如,Polygon作为一个热门的Layer 2解决方案,提供了极低的Gas费用和快速的交易确认,使其成为用户进行日常交易的理想选择。
在MetaMask上进行交易时,用户可能会遇到一些常见错误,这些错误不仅会导致Gas费用的浪费,还可能导致交易失败。以下是一些常见错误及其避免方法:
- **未设置足够的Gas限制**:用户在交易时可能未意识到交易复杂度,导致Gas限制设置过低,最终导致交易失败。建议在进行较为复杂的交易时,事先查阅相关Gas需求,以设定合理的限制。
- **忽视网路情况**:用户在拥堵期间进行交易,未检查实时的Gas价格可能会导致支付过高费用。建议使用Gas估算工具,以帮助制定合理的支付金额。
- **选择错误的链或代币**:在MetaMask上进行多种加密资产交易时,用户可能由于链或代币的选择错误而导致失败。务必在发起交易之前仔细检查所用的网络、代币等信息。
- **未预先评估风险**:一些交易可能涉及高风险,例如流动性挖矿或流动性池。未做充分研究可能导致资产贬损或失去流动性,这与Gas费用不直接相关,但也是用户面临的实际问题。
- **未关注更新**:MetaMask不断更新以提升用户体验。未及时关注这些变化,用户可能在使用过程中遇到不必要的问题。务必定期查询软件更新信息,了解MetaMask的新功能和调整。
在以太坊网络上,Gas费是用户必须面对的现实问题,而MetaMask作为一个主流的以太坊钱包,为用户提供了众多Gas费的工具和方法。通过合适的时间选择、充分利用工具和理解网络机制,用户能够显著降低交易成本,从而提高他们的整体数字资产管理体验。
希望本文的讨论能对您在使用MetaMask时Gas费用提供帮助,解决您在以太坊交易中遇到的问题。对于日常用户而言,理解这些细节将有助于在动态的区块链环境中更有效地进行操作。